概括
这项研究通过包括所有质量引证来增强定量非目标分析 (qNTA),显著提高了环境污染物的预测准确性. 这种先进的方法为新兴关注污染物 (CEC) 提供了更可靠的度预测.
科学领域:
- 环境化学环境化学
- 分析化学 分析化学
- 质谱测量质量谱测量
背景情况:
- 使用液体染色学-高分辨率质谱学 (LC-HRMS) 的定量非目标分析 (qNTA) 提供了全面的环境样本评估.
- 以前的模型将电离效率与分子描述符相关联,以预测度,达到5的误差因子.
研究的目的:
- 通过将所有观察到的质量添加物纳入预测模型来提高qNTA的准确性和可靠性.
- 为预测污染物度和方法可转移性开发一个强大的定量结构-属性关系 (QSPR) 模型.
主要方法:
- 开发了一个QSPR模型,包括所有质 adducts,而不仅仅是质子离子,为216新兴关注污染物 (CECs).
- 构建了一个二级QSPR模型来预测可转移性因子,并考虑依赖序列的响应因子变化.
- 使用分析标准和废水废水样本验证了该模型,这些样本在两年间隔和第二台仪器上进行了分析.
主要成果:
- 包括所有质量添加物,测试组确定系数 (Q2) 从0.670提高到0.855 (中位射频误差系数1.6).
- 该模型表现出良好的可转移性,标准的预测折变的中位数为1.74,废水样本的预测折变为2.4.
- 80%的化合物预测在2.4 (标准) 和3.3 (废水) 的折叠变化范围内,其中80%的26种废水化合物预测在第二个仪器上的3.8因子内.
结论:
- 将所有质量 adducts 纳入 qNTA 显著提高了环境监测的准确性.
- 开发的QSPR模型提供了可靠的污染物度预测和方法在不同时间点和仪器的可转移性.
- 这种精细的qNTA方法为评估CECs环境污染提供了更全面,更准确的工具.

Mass spectrometry is an important technique for the identification of pure compounds. However, it has some limitations for the analysis of complex mixtures, often due to excessive fragmentation making the spectrum too complicated to decipher. Mass spectrometry can be combined with suitable separation methods in sequence, forming hyphenated methods, which are useful in the analysis of complex mixtures.
